Key Responsibilities: Lead on-site operations at the FLETC, serving as the primary liaison between the contractor and the government, ensuring operational efficiency and strict compliance with all contract requirements. Oversee the hiring, training, and management of contract personnel, ensuring compliance with staffing levels, qualifications, and certifications. Ensure adherence to all contractual obligations, maintaining proper documentation and performance records. Respond promptly to government needs, being available within 30 minutes during duty hours and within 2 hours for emergencies. Manage operational areas such as firearms operations, vehicle maintenance, inventory management, and scheduling while enforcing contract performance standards. Provide regular updates and reports to the government, ensuring transparency in contract performance and alignment with expectations. Qualifications: A minimum of one year of experience as a Program Manager on federal contracts of similar size. Working knowledge of relevant operations, including Firearms, Vehicle Maintenance, and Inventory Management. Authority to act on behalf of the Contractor in daily operations, including personnel supervision and cost controls. Prior experience in a government, military, or law enforcement training environment is essential. Proven ability to manage federal contracts and personnel effectively in a structured environment. Excellent written and verbal communication skills, alongside strong organizational and multitasking abilities. Proficient in Microsoft Office and quick to learn new software and systems. Ability to obtain and maintain federal clearance for access to FLETC facilities. Available for on-call emergencies and mission-critical tasks as required. Education Requirement: A Bachelor's degree in business, project management, or a related field, or 3-5 years of experience in project management or program coordination.
